British Armoured Cars 15mm Besa
Just played first game under new rules Eastern Front and it went very well. So I was looking into organising a desert Game. Looking at the stats for the British Armoured Cars I see that the 15mm Besa is not represented. Was it that bad? I have read in the HSMO Book that the barrel was too long and had a tendency to "whip" after the first few shots of the burst so as a weapon it was disappointing but surely it was nearer a 0.5 HMG than nothing. Otherwise it would have been ditched after the Vickers light VIC. As it is my Humber A/Cs would be thrashed by SDKFZ 222s when I seem to remember the Humbers had the upper hand in real life. And the British would just have used the scout cars and Rolls Royce ACs until the Daimler arrived. M, Treat the 15mm Besa as a .50cal. As you say it was a bit disappointing as a weapon so a comparison to a 50cal is about right. DB

Thanks for that I was thinking of 1/1 with the range of an HMG. That way it has no extra effect against infantry than the co axial but is slightly better than an HMG against vehicles. This would actually make it less useful than an HMG in most cases and definitely not as good as a 20mm. However I suspect that this would be too much detail for the level of the game for only a few vehicles. Too many rule sets have been ruined by special rules that only effect a handfull of instances.
